Transaction 6dde709e7575f110472b024a08eade8152e832a501caaf0daf613d129938996b
1 Input
1 Output
-
6dde709e7575f110472b024a08eade8152e832a501caaf0daf613d129938996b:0
- value
- 3059994104
- script pubkey
- OP_0 OP_PUSHBYTES_20 ac169e377bb82009a4fbbddb1fbec1a83e42e5da
- address
- bc1q4stfudmmhqsqnf8mhhd3l0kp4qly9ew6zh546p